University of Wisconsin-Whitewater is located in Whitewater, WI.

For the most recent IPEDS reporting year, 36 political science graduations were recorded at University of Wisconsin-Whitewater.

Studying Online at University of Wisconsin-Whitewater

Many students take online classes at University of Wisconsin-Whitewater. Among 11,746 students, 2,618 (22%) were enrolled entirely in distance education and 3,824 (33%) took at least some classes online.
